Here are some common issues that house owners might face concerning their windows, in addition to potential repair services.
1. Cracked or Broken Glass
Solution:
DIY Repair: For minor cracks, house owners can use a glass repair package. However, for larger breaks, it's a good idea to contact an expert.Change the Pane: If the damage is extensive, changing the whole pane might be necessary, which includes getting rid of the broken glass and replacing it with a new one.2. Drafts and Poor Insulation
Service:
Weatherstripping: Adding weatherstripping around windows can significantly minimize drafts. This is a cost-effective way to enhance insulation.Window Film: Applying window movie can enhance insulation without significant renovations.3. Sticking or Difficult-to-Open Windows
Solution:
Lubrication: Use a silicone spray lubricant on the tracks and hinges to alleviate movement.Adjustment: Sometimes, the window may be misaligned, which can be corrected by adjusting the installation or hinges.4. Leaky Windows
Solution:
Caulking: Inspect the existing caulking for cracks or separations. Reapply caulk around the window frame to avoid leaks.Flashing Repair: If water is entering due to improper flashing, repairs may be needed to reroute water far from the window.5. Frame Damage
Service:
Patching: Minor rot and damage to wood frames can often be covered.Replacement: In cases where the damage is serious, replacement of the entire window frame might be needed.6. Foggy Windows
Solution:
Defogging: Professional services can in some cases "defog" double or triple-pane windows to restore clearness.Pane Replacement: If defogging isn't effective, replacing the entire window might be the very best service.When to Call a Professional
While lots of fundamental repairs can be dealt with by the homeowner, there are circumstances where professional assistance might be necessitated:
Structural Damage: If the window frame shows signs of substantial structural damage or rot.Extensive Water Damage: In cases where leakages have actually resulted in substantial water damage, the issue might extend beyond simply your windows.Safety Concerns: If the window lies in a challenging area (high or hard to reach), it's much safer to hire an expert.Do it yourself vs. Professional Repairs

1. How can I inform if my window needs repairs?
Search for drafts, condensation in between panes, cracks in the glass, or problem opening and closing.
2. Can I repair a split window myself?
Small fractures can be fixed with DIY glass kits, but bigger breaks generally require expert help.
3. What is the typical expense of window repair?
Expenses vary extensively based on the type of window and extent of damage, however basic repairs can v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 400.
4. How frequently should I check my windows?
It's a good idea to check your windows at least when a year, especially before and after extreme weather seasons.
5. Can I avoid window problems?
Routine maintenance, such as cleaning up the frames, inspecting for cracks, and re-caulking, can help prevent numerous window problems.
